Job Summary:

Provide professional nursing care to residents, following established policies, regulations, and standards of practice on an assigned unit, and assure resident safety.

Core Competencies/Essential Functions And Responsibilities:
  • Provide nursing care in accordance with physician orders and established plan of care to ensure continuity and meet the individual needs of the resident while assuring resident safety at all times.
  • Safely administer medications and treatments in accordance with recognized standards of practice including infection control.
  • Supervise CNA staff to ensure facility policies and procedures are followed, and all regulations are adhered to.
  • Oversee CNA assignments, ensuring duties are completed efficiently and timely.
  • Assist residents and families with concerns, issues, and grievances.
  • Assist with admissions/discharges, perform assessments/evaluations as necessary.
  • Observe residents for changes in condition, notify physicians of any changes, incidents, injuries, or unusual events, and request orders as needed.
  • Document changes of condition, incidents, injuries, or unusual events in medical records.
  • Transcribe physician orders and assist with monthly reviews.
  • Participate in required educational programs and competency evaluations.
